Scholarly Remarks and Key Set Data
Stieglitz Collections
A corresponding print was given to the following institution(s) by Alfred Stieglitz during his lifetime, or was received or acquired from the estate:
Beinecke Rare Book and Manuscript Library, Yale University, New Haven, YCAL MSS 85, box 121, folder 2436
George Eastman Museum, Rochester, 74:0052:0010
Library of Congress, Washington, PH-30 A (inscribed: Good / Top / A+1 / P. 1927 / N. 1925)
The Metropolitan Museum of Art, New York, 28.128.9 (inscribed: Equivalent—1924 / Alfred Stieglitz. / 1924)
The Philadelphia Museum of Art, 1949-18-94 (inscribed: 1925)
The Phillips Collection, Washington, no. 1836

Lifetime Exhibitions
A print from the same negative—perhaps a photograph from the Gallery’s collection—appeared in the following exhibition(s) during Alfred Stieglitz’s lifetime:
1926, Brooklyn (no. 283, as Equivalent No. 314, 1925)
